Ferdinand Bol's etching "Peinzende filosoof" (1653) depicts a philosopher in deep thought, seated in a room filled with books and scrolls. The philosopher's pensive expression and the surrounding objects suggest a focus on intellectual pursuits. The dramatic use of light and shadow in the composition adds depth and emphasizes the philosopher's solitude. The artwork, now housed at the Rijksmuseum, exemplifies the Dutch Golden Age's fascination with intellectualism and the power of the human mind.
